Output 6ca59e15fc2729ae682c60d95dbc73d54821b591142665cb6ef907fe52fbbd55:0

value
677503
script pubkey
OP_0 OP_PUSHBYTES_20 783ea3be2dcafb7c6cfacc8013b6ca8e63c22fe9
address
bc1q0ql2803detahcm86ejqp8dk23e3uytlfkfdrhv
transaction
6ca59e15fc2729ae682c60d95dbc73d54821b591142665cb6ef907fe52fbbd55
confirmations
234245
spent
true